Audrey Smith is a pianist and certified K-12 music educator based in New Orleans, LA & the North Carolina piedmont-triad area. She holds a Bachelor of Music in Jazz Studies from the University of North Carolina at Greensboro and a Level 3 certification in the Orff-Schulwerk approach to music making from the San Francisco International Orff Course. She began her teaching journey in the general music classroom in 2011, through a New Orleans teaching artist program, and quickly discovered a love for sharing the joys of music making with young people. With over nine years experience teaching general music in early childhood through middle school classrooms, additional experience teaching Yamaha Music Systems classes, and a lifetime spent music making and performing, Audrey uses her various backgrounds to facilitate developmentally appropriate musical experiences for people of all ages and to foster a lifelong love of music in all.
